Iraq Shuts Down Khor Mor Gas Field Amid Security Threats
United Arab Emirates’ Dana Gas has suspended operations at all main production facilities in the Khor Mor gas field due to credible security threats amid an increasingly volatile regional situation.
AI Summary
The shutdown of the Khor Mor gas field in Iraq is a significant development in the region's energy landscape. The decision to suspend operations at the facility, which is operated by Dana Gas, was made in response to credible security threats. This move was taken in coordination with local authorities, including the Kurdistan Regional Government and the Iraqi federal government, with the primary goal of protecting personnel and infrastructure. The Khor Mor facility has faced security challenges in the past, including rocket and drone strikes from armed groups.
